San Francisco Man Hit On Head With Mallet During Argument With Neighbor

SAN FRANCISCO (CBS SF) -- A man was allegedly hit on the head with a mallet during an argument with his neighbor in San Francisco's Mission Dolores neighborhood early Monday morning, a police spokeswoman said.

A 58-year-old man was hit around 1 a.m. in the first block of Dolores Terrace, near Dolores and 17th streets, according to police spokeswoman Sgt. Danielle Newman.

The victim told police he got into an argument with his neighbor, who then allegedly hit him on the head with a mallet, Newman said.

The victim was taken to San Francisco General Hospital with head injuries not considered life-threatening, she said.

The suspect, 55-year-old Arthur Galster of San Francisco, was taken into custody on aggravated assault charges, Newman said.
